The "Time Loss Phenomenon," causes all living beings on Earth to be temporarily turned into statues. During Time Loss, only certain humans -- "Recievers" -- can remain active, and they witness the terrible reality of what's happening: otherworldly monsters are attempting to breach the human dimension. First year middle school student Futaba Sorano and her friend are in the middle of a tennis match when all of a sudden a fish-like monster appears out of the sky. At the same time, everyone around Sorano turns into stone, and then are transformed into monsters. While being chased by these monsters, a mysterious boy named Riu appears, and explains that it is up to her, and the other "Receivers", to use their strange new powers to save the earth from these intruders. Sorano and her fellow Receivers' epic battle to save the earth has begun!

Tomoki Sakurai is a perverted teen boy whose slogan is "Peace and quiet are the best," and frequently has goals of meeting an angel. He finds it almost impossible to reside in relaxation when he must put up with Sohara Mitsuki, his next door neighbor with a killer karate chop; Eishiro Sugata, a strange pseudo-scientist bent on finding the "New World"; and Mikako Satsukitane, their college sadistic student council president. One night, while he was watching a peculiar anomaly in the heavens, a UMA (Unidentified Mysterious Animal) crash lands near-by. Tomoki finds that what fell in the skies is a winged feminine humanoid named Ikaros from an unfamiliar world of Synapse, who shortly declares herself to be the servant of Tomoki. From then on, more creatures identified as "Angeloids" arrive; with this, he loses his solace, but in the exact same time discovers nice matters the Angeloids bring him, and battle the forces that drop up on Earth.
